Several nations around the world host state-run lotteries. Some of these lotteries are national, while others focus on specific regions or industries. In the United States, lottery games are regulated by federal and state laws. Some states also allow private operators to run their own lotteries. Some private companies specialize in providing technology and services to lotteries. These providers can help their customers develop a strategy to increase sales, reduce expenses, and improve customer retention.
Some of these private providers offer services such as marketing and advertising, customer support, and payment processing. They may also provide software, hardware, and network infrastructure to support the operation of a lottery game. In addition, they can help their clients develop new game types and manage existing games. Many of these companies are privately held, but some are publicly traded.

While it is not completely clear what the motives are of those who sell illegal lottery tickets in Laos, it is known that the people behind the venture have connections to Lao business interests. Some of them are members of the ruling elite. A government official speaking on condition of anonymity told RFA that business interests with a stake in the lottery often buy large numbers of tickets to ensure they will win. This is to avoid large pay-outs and to prevent a public outcry when a winner does not receive the prize they were promised.
